数据库管理的革新:MySQL在智能化开发环境中的高效应用

最新接入DeepSeek-V3模型,点击下载最新版本InsCode AI IDE

数据库管理的革新:MySQL在智能化开发环境中的高效应用

随着信息技术的飞速发展,数据库作为信息存储和管理的核心工具,其重要性日益凸显。特别是在企业级应用中,MySQL凭借其开源、稳定、高效等特性,成为了众多开发者和企业的首选。然而,传统数据库管理和开发过程往往繁琐且耗时,尤其是在面对复杂的数据操作和查询优化时,开发者需要具备深厚的技术背景和丰富的经验。为了应对这些挑战,新一代智能化开发工具应运而生,其中InsCode AI IDE以其强大的AI功能和高效的开发体验,为MySQL的使用带来了革命性的变革。

一、MySQL开发的传统痛点

在传统的MySQL开发过程中,开发者面临着诸多痛点:

  1. 复杂的SQL语句编写:编写复杂的SQL查询语句需要开发者对SQL语法有深入的理解,并且要熟悉数据库结构和表关系。
  2. 性能调优困难:对于大型数据集,查询性能的优化是一个复杂的过程,通常需要通过索引优化、查询重写等手段来提升效率。
  3. 错误排查耗时:当遇到SQL执行错误或性能瓶颈时,手动排查问题不仅耗时,而且容易遗漏关键细节。
  4. 学习曲线陡峭:对于初学者来说,掌握MySQL的基本操作和高级特性需要大量的时间和实践。
二、InsCode AI IDE如何革新MySQL开发

InsCode AI IDE的出现,为MySQL开发带来了一系列创新功能,极大地简化了开发流程,提升了开发效率。

1. 智能SQL生成与优化

InsCode AI IDE内置了强大的AI对话框,开发者可以通过自然语言描述需求,快速生成复杂的SQL查询语句。例如,如果你想要查询某个时间段内的销售记录并按产品类别汇总,只需输入类似“查询2023年1月至2023年12月的销售记录,并按产品类别汇总”的自然语言描述,InsCode AI IDE就能自动生成相应的SQL代码。

此外,InsCode AI IDE还能够智能分析SQL查询的性能瓶颈,并提供优化建议。它可以根据查询的历史执行情况,自动推荐添加索引、重写查询等优化措施,帮助开发者显著提升查询效率。

2. 错误诊断与修复

在开发过程中,难免会遇到SQL执行错误或性能问题。InsCode AI IDE提供了智能错误诊断功能,能够自动识别并解释SQL语句中的错误,给出详细的修复建议。例如,当你的查询语句存在语法错误或逻辑错误时,InsCode AI IDE会高亮显示问题所在,并提供修改方案,帮助你快速解决问题。

3. 数据库设计与管理

InsCode AI IDE不仅支持SQL查询的生成和优化,还能辅助进行数据库设计和管理。通过内置的数据库设计工具,开发者可以轻松创建、修改和删除数据库表,定义字段类型和约束条件。同时,InsCode AI IDE还提供了图形化的数据浏览和编辑功能,方便开发者直观地查看和操作数据。

4. 自动化测试与部署

为了确保数据库操作的正确性和稳定性,InsCode AI IDE集成了自动化测试功能。它可以根据预设的测试用例,自动生成单元测试代码,验证SQL查询的准确性。此外,InsCode AI IDE还支持CI/CD集成,开发者可以在不离开IDE的情况下完成代码提交、构建和部署,极大提高了开发效率。

三、实际应用场景案例
1. 快速开发企业级应用

某互联网公司正在开发一个电商系统,需要频繁进行商品库存查询和订单处理。使用InsCode AI IDE后,开发团队能够通过自然语言描述快速生成复杂的SQL查询语句,并利用AI提供的优化建议大幅提升查询性能。同时,智能错误诊断功能帮助团队及时发现并修复问题,确保系统的稳定运行。

2. 初学者友好入门

小李是一名刚接触MySQL的编程小白,他在使用InsCode AI IDE的过程中,通过简单的自然语言交互,轻松生成了各种SQL查询语句。InsCode AI IDE的智能提示和错误诊断功能,让他迅速掌握了MySQL的基本操作,大大缩短了学习曲线。

3. 提升开发效率

某创业公司需要在短时间内完成一个数据分析平台的开发任务。借助InsCode AI IDE的智能SQL生成和优化功能,开发团队能够在极短的时间内完成大量复杂的SQL查询开发,并通过自动化测试确保代码质量。最终,项目提前两周上线,赢得了客户的高度评价。

四、结语

MySQL作为一款广泛使用的数据库管理系统,在现代应用开发中扮演着至关重要的角色。然而,传统的开发方式往往伴随着诸多挑战和痛点。InsCode AI IDE的出现,为MySQL的开发带来了全新的体验,通过智能SQL生成、错误诊断、数据库设计和自动化测试等功能,极大地简化了开发流程,提升了开发效率。无论是经验丰富的开发者还是编程小白,都能从中受益匪浅。

如果你正在寻找一种更高效、更智能的方式来开发和管理MySQL数据库,不妨立即下载并试用InsCode AI IDE,开启你的智能编程之旅!


下载链接

点击这里下载InsCode AI IDE

(注:请将下载链接替换为实际的下载地址)

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

inscode_076

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值